Dragon Ball Super has officially integrated Broly into its main cast, marking a significant shift in the character's portrayal within the manga. Spoilers for Dragon Ball Super chapter #101 reveal this pivotal development. While Broly's transition from the movies to the manga was a crucial first step, it's only now that the series can fully explore the depths of the Legendary Super Saiyan's character.

In the latest chapter penned by Akira Toriyama and illustrated by Toyotarou, Broly joins Goku and Vegeta as a core member of the team. During a sparring session, Vegeta observes that Broly holds back his immense power due to fear of losing control. Vegeta advises him to harness his rage rather than suppress it, emphasizing that mastering his true potential is essential for future battles.

This evolution marks a radical departure from Broly's previous portrayals, where his uncontrollable rage defined him as a near-unstoppable adversary. Despite his alignment with the "good guys," Broly was often relegated to a last-resort role, sidelined during critical moments. Now, with the possibility of Broly gaining control over his powers, Dragon Ball Super opens doors for him to actively participate in upcoming conflicts, potentially transforming him from a supporting character to a central figure in the saga.

The implications are profound. Broly's cameo in the Super Hero arc generated considerable fan excitement, hinting at his extended role. Chapter #101 solidifies his permanence within the series, suggesting he will play a crucial role in future confrontations, possibly alongside the likes of Frieza. However, Broly's journey is far from complete; he must learn to channel and employ his fury effectively, akin to Universe 6's Kale, without relying on external assistance.
